Weak to
Ice4xPoison2xFlying2xBug2xDragon2xFairy2x
Resists
Water0.25xElectric0.25xGrass0.25xGround0.5x
Immune to
None

Abilities / Passives

Stat swing

Supersweet Syrup

Lowers the evasion of opposing Pokémon by 1 stage when first sent into battle

This passive changes stats, so one turn can suddenly become stronger or safer.
Passive effect

Regenerator

The Pokémon has a little of its HP restored when withdrawn from battle.

This is always-on help. Check when it activates before building around it.
Passive effect

Sticky Hold

The Pokémon's held items cling to its sticky body and cannot be removed by other Pokémon.
